Craving cookie dough but don’t want to risk eating raw eggs and flour? This safe-to-eat edible cookie dough is buttery, sweet, and packed with chocolate chips—the perfect indulgence for any cookie lover!
Ingredients
Scale
- 1 cup (125g) all-purpose flour (heat-treated)
- ½ cup (115g) unsalted butter, softened
- ½ cup (100g) brown sugar
- ¼ cup (50g) granulated sugar
- 2 tbsp milk (or heavy cream)
- 1 tsp vanilla extract
- ¼ tsp salt
- ½ cup (90g) chocolate chips
Instructions
1️⃣ Heat-Treat the Flour:
- Microwave the flour in 30-second intervals, stirring between each, until it reaches 165°F (75°C) OR
- Bake it on a sheet at 300°F (150°C) for 5 minutes to kill bacteria.
2️⃣ Make the Dough:
- Beat butter, brown sugar, and granulated sugar until creamy.
- Mix in milk, vanilla, and salt.
- Gradually add the heat-treated flour, mixing until combined.
- Fold in chocolate chips.
3️⃣ Enjoy or Store:
- Eat immediately, or chill for a firmer texture.
- Store in an airtight container in the fridge for up to 5 days.
Notes
🍫 Brownie Batter: Add 2 tbsp cocoa powder.
🥜 Peanut Butter Lover’s: Swirl in ¼ cup peanut butter.
🎂 Funfetti: Mix in sprinkles for a birthday cake vibe.
